    Abstract: A locking device for a trunk in a vehicle. The locking device includes a latch configured to change a state of the trunk between locked and unlocked, and a lever configured to drive the latch to an open position. The locking device further includes a lock knob configured to be disposed outward of a vehicle body to visually determine from an outside of the vehicle whether the trunk is in the locked state or the unlocked state. The lock knob is further configured to be selectively placed in a locked position. In the locked position, the trunk is configured to be brought into the locked state by prohibiting the latch from being driven to an open position. The lock knob is further configured to be selectively placed in an unlocked position. In the unlocked position, the trunk is configured to be brought into the unlocked state by enabling the latch to be driven to the open position.

    Abstract: A navigation device for a motorcycle operable in a comfortable position during driving by solving a problem that it is hard to operate the navigation device during driving and easily mounted on a vehicle by solving the problem that it is hard to mount the navigation device on the vehicle. The navigation device includes a navigation display section for displaying navigation information such as a destination and the current vehicle position, a control unit for controlling the navigation display section, and an operating section for performing an input operation to the control unit. The operating section is separated from the navigation display section and the operating section is disposed on the side of a vehicle body.

    Abstract: A locking device for a storage box in a vehicle includes a lock configured to place the storage box in a closed state or an open state, and an actuator configured to drive the lock. The locking device further includes a button configured to place the storage box in the open state. The locking device is configured to perform an authentication of a portable key when the button is operated and the storage box is closed. When the portable key is authenticated when the button is operated, the lock is configured to place the storage box in the open state. When the portable key is not authenticated when the button is operated, the storage box is configured to be held in the closed state without the lock being driven. When the portable key is authenticated when the storage box is closed, the lock is configured to be driven to place the storage box in the closed state.

    Abstract: An air bag module mounting structure is attached to a motorcycle. The air bag module mounting structure includes an air bag module mounted on a pair of right and left upper tubes that extend rearward from a head pipe of a frame of the motorcycle. The air bag module occupies the space between the right and left upper tubes.

    Abstract: A seat heating element and electronic temperature selector is provided for use in a motorcycle or other saddle-type vehicle, driven by an engine as a source of power. A vehicle seat is provided with first and second heating elements, and the temperature selector controls a supply of electric power to the heating elements, to warm up the vehicle seat. The control unit includes first and second electric relays for use in temporarily blocking power from the electric power source to the heating element, for a predetermined interval, upon detection of an accelerated state of the vehicle. The heating element and control system thereof improves acceleration performance of the vehicle, even when using an electric seat heating element, by temporarily interrupting electric power flow to the seat heating element during acceleration.

    Abstract: A windshield mounting structure for vehicles in which a windshield as a sheet for protection from the wind is mounted between a vehicle body frame and a cowling attached at the front of the vehicle body frame. The cowling is attached to a retaining plate, which is rockably mounted on the vehicle body frame and positioned opposite to the front of the windshield. A operating lever is provided for pressing the retaining plate against the windshield to hold the windshield in a fixed position, and for releasing the retaining plate from the windshield so that the windshield height can be adjusted up or down. A ratchet mechanism is provided for supporting the windshield when it is released, and for adjusting the windshield to a desired position. This combination of elements and configuration provides for a structure that increases the freedom of design of the exterior components of the vehicle, particularly the cowling.

    Abstract: A remote control type vehicular trunk is provided which includes a plurality of trunks each having a lid whereby the lids are locked and unlocked by a remote controller. The trunks have a pop-up device, which opens at least one of the lids in response to a predetermined remote control. The controller includes a first actuator for locking or unlocking each of the lids, and a second actuator for unlocking the at least one of the trunks provided with the pop-up device and actuating the pop-up device.
